A responsible approach to research
Under the Research Student Supervision Policy, students are required to uphold academic integrity and abide by ethical research practice. This ensures that findings are accurate, reproducible, and ethically sound, which is essential for advancing knowledge.
In Aotearoa New Zealand consulting with Māori throughout the research process is also vital to ensure research respects and incorporates indigenous perspectives and knowledge where applicable.
IIt is important to be aware of all requirements as well as best practice with regards to responsible research before you embark on your research project.
